1955 Abarth 209 2007 Isuzu Ascender
Make Abarth Isuzu
Model 209 Ascender
Year Released 1955 2007
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1087 cc 4195 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 6 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 65 HP 291 HP
Engine RPM 6000 RPM 6000 RPM
Engine Compression Ratio 9.0:1 10.0:1
Drive Type Rear 4WD
Transmission Type Manual Automatic
Number of Seats 2 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 2 doors 5 doors
Vehicle Length 3630 mm 4870 mm
Vehicle Width 1560 mm 1940 mm
Vehicle Height 950 mm 1830 mm
Wheelbase Size 2110 mm 2880 mm
Fuel Tank Capacity 27 L 76 L
